A well-reviewed Glendale transmission shop offering budget-friendly and expert services
Why Transmission Repair Need To Be a Top priority in Your Automobile Transmission Repair RegimenThe relevance of transmission repair in your car upkeep routine can not be overstated, as it directly affects both efficiency and safety and security. Many car owners ignore the very early indications of transmission concerns, which can lead to alarming